Spielberg Does "American Sniper" Next
THR reports that Steven Spielberg will direct the biopic American Sniper, which will be his next movie.
Based upon U.S. Navy SEAL Chris Kyle's autobiography--Jason Dean Hall will write the adapted script about Texas native Kyle (Bradley Cooper) who came to record the highest number of sniper kills (255) for an American. The book is a frank first-person account and includes passages from his wife who slowly watches her husband’s affection turn from her to his job. Tragically, this true American hero was killed by a fellow veteran at a shooting range in February.
Cooper will produce along with Andrew Lazar Spielberg and Peter Morgan.
Production is tentatively scheduled to begin in the first quarter of next year. Cooper is currently making American Hustle for director David O. Russell in Boston.
Spielberg was previously set to make Robopocalypse as his next film, before the project was put on indefinite hold in January.

Hazeldine Redrafts Mann's Agincourt
Exam writer/dirctor Stuart Hazeldine is set to rewrite the adapted script for the film version of author Bernard Cornwell's book called "Agincourt" according to Deadline.
The story follows a young man under a death sentence who is saved by his skills as an archer when King Henry V notices him. The archer develops into a warrior and falls in love with a young woman whose virtue he saved from a lecherous priest, while the king prepares to lead his outnumbered English troops against the French in the Battle Of Agincourt.
Michael Hirst and Benjamin Ross wrote previous drafts.
Michael Mann will direct the film once he wraps on the Chris Hemsworth-led Cyberthriller Project.

Cooper Does Not Have A "Gun"
Bradley Cooper has exited the troubled western "Jane Got A Gun" says THR.
The film centers on a woman (Natalie Portman) who must defend her farm when her outlaw husband (Noah Emmerich) returns home after a gunfight at death's door. With his gang--led by John Bishop (Cooper) coming to kill them, she seeks the help of an ex-lover (Joel Edgerton) to defend themselves. Rodrigo Santoro will play a character named Fitchum.Jane Got A Gun" says Deadline.
This film has had a wild ride that began when original director Lynne Ramsay quit over a dispute with producer Scott Steindorff who said that incident was the result of a last minute attempt by Ramsay's lawyer to renegotiate terms. Steindorff was quick to call Ramsay's decision not to show up for the first day of production “insane.” Less then 24 hours later Warrior helmer Gavin O'Connor was brought on as her replacement.
Actor Jude Law then left the production because, he signed on to work with Ramsay, and not with O'Connor. Law ironically came on to the picture as the result of an earlier casting shift that happened when Michael Fassbender dropped out after having a reported falling-out with Ramsey.
It is unclear why Cooper left--He does have a lot on his plate. But thankfully the exit hasn't affected the shoot yet because right now it's in a planned shut-down phase. It's something they built in when O'Connor took over – he couldn't take on the project cold so even as they began shooting immediately, they restructured the schedule, putting in this time frame which would allow them to breath and catch up. Cooper's part was always scheduled to shoot during the latter half of production..
As one put it, "The script about the making of Jane Got a Gun could be more interesting than the movie itself."
Brian Duffield wrote the script which forced a bidding war at the Cannes Film Festival and also made last year's annual Black List of best unproduced screenplays.
Portman, Steindorff, Terry Dougas and Chris Coen are producing the film.

Chastain Is "The Zookeeper's Wife"
Jessica Chastain is attached to star in an adaptation of author Diane Ackerman'sWorld War II era novel "The Zookeeper's Wife" says THR.
The true story account follows keepers of the Warsaw Zoo, who helped save hundreds after the Nazi army overran Warsaw.Jan and Antonina Zabinski began smuggling Jews into empty cages, along with taking about a dozen Jews into their home.A mix of humans and surviving animals came together in a one-of-a-kind community that included socializing and a piano concert.
Niki Caro (North Country) will direct the project using an Angela Workman screenplay.
Jeff Abberley, Mike Tollin Kim Zubick, Diane Miller-Levin and Robbie Rowe-Tollin are producing the movie.
